Description

FIG. 1 shows a front elevational view of a flatware handle showing my new design, and mounted on a fork end shown in phantom with broken lines.

FIG. 2 shows a left side elevational view thereof.

FIG. 3 shows a bottom plan view thereof.

FIG. 4 shows a cross-sectional view of FIG. 1 taken along lines 4—4.

FIG. 5 shows a cross-sectional view of FIG. 1 taken along lines 5—5.

FIG. 6 shows a cross-sectional view of FIG. 1 taken along lines 6—6; and,

FIG. 7 shows a rear elevational view thereof.

The broken lines in FIGS. 1, 2 and 7 showing fork tines are for illustrative purposes only and do not form a part of the claimed design.

Claims

The ornamental design for a flatware handle, as shown and described.
